Abstract (EN)
The aim of this study was to compare the efficacy of i-PRF injection and hyaluronic acid injection following articular washing out, in patients with temporomandibular joint internal disorders. For this purpose, 47 patients were randomly divided into two groups. After arthrocentesis, patients in the first group received intra-articular sodium hyaluronate and the second group received autologous i-PRF injection. The efficacy of the treatment was compared according to pain on palpation of joint, maximum mouth opening, ipsilateral, contralateral and protrusive range of motion of the mandible, and behavioral questionnaire. These data were recorded just before the procedure and postoperatively at 1, 3 and 6 months. The differences within and between the groups were analyzed statistically. Baseline values were similar except for the protrusive motion limit (P > 0.05). The protrusive range of motion was lower in the i-PRF group preoperatively. After the procedure, pain scores decreased in both groups. While i-PRF was more successful in the 1st month after the procedure, similar results were obtained with hyaluronic acid in the 3rd and 6th months. Positive results were obtained in both groups on maximum mouth opening, but no statistically significant difference was found between the two groups. There was no significant effect on the ipsilateral movement of the mandible in either group. No effect of hyaluronic acid was observed on the contralateral movement of the mandible, while positive effects of i-PRF were noted at 6 months. Hyaluronic acid did not have a significant effect on the protrusive movement of the mandible, while i-PRF caused an increase at all-time points. Hyaluronic acid and i-PRF showed positive effects on pain, disability and psychological scores in the behavioral questionnaire. Although there was no statistically significant difference between the two groups, i-PRF was found to be slightly more successful. In patients with temporomandibular joint internal disorders, i-PRF injection was found to be effective after arthrocentesis, and it was concluded that it showed better results compared to hyaluronate injection in terms of pain, contralateral and protrusive movements of the mandible.
